当前位置:首页 / EXCEL

Excel如何快速求排名?如何计算名次顺序?

作者:佚名|分类:EXCEL|浏览:76|发布时间:2025-04-15 08:59:03

Excel如何快速求排名?如何计算名次顺序?

在数据处理和分析中,排名和名次顺序是一个常见的需求。无论是在体育比赛、考试评分还是销售业绩评估,了解排名可以帮助我们更好地理解数据背后的意义。在Excel中,我们可以通过多种方法快速求出排名和计算名次顺序。以下是一些详细的方法和步骤。

一、使用RANK函数求排名

RANK函数是Excel中用于计算排名的常用函数之一。它可以根据指定数值在列表中的位置返回一个数值。

1.1 RANK函数的基本用法

RANK函数的语法如下:

```excel

RANK(number, ref, [order])

```

`number`:需要求排名的数值。

`ref`:包含要比较的数值的单元格区域。

`[order]`:可选参数,指定排名的方式,0表示降序(默认),1表示升序。

1.2 实例操作

假设我们有一个成绩列表,如下所示:

| 成绩 |

| ---|

| 85 |

| 90 |

| 95 |

| 85 |

| 88 |

要计算每个成绩的排名,我们可以使用以下公式:

```excel

=RANK(B2, B2:B6)

```

这里,B2是我们要计算排名的数值,B2:B6是包含所有成绩的单元格区域。

二、使用RANK.AVG函数求平均排名

RANK.AVG函数是RANK函数的升级版,它可以计算平均排名,特别是在有并列名次的情况下。

2.1 RANK.AVG函数的基本用法

RANK.AVG函数的语法如下:

```excel

RANK.AVG(number, ref, [order])

```

与RANK函数类似,RANK.AVG函数也有三个参数。

2.2 实例操作

使用上面的成绩列表,如果我们想要计算每个成绩的平均排名,可以使用以下公式:

```excel

=RANK.AVG(B2, B2:B6)

```

三、使用RANK.EQ函数求并列排名

RANK.EQ函数是RANK函数的另一个版本,它能够正确处理并列名次的情况。

3.1 RANK.EQ函数的基本用法

RANK.EQ函数的语法如下:

```excel

RANK.EQ(number, ref, [order])

```

与RANK和RANK.AVG函数类似,RANK.EQ函数也有三个参数。

3.2 实例操作

使用上面的成绩列表,如果我们想要计算每个成绩的并列排名,可以使用以下公式:

```excel

=RANK.EQ(B2, B2:B6)

```

四、使用排序功能计算名次顺序

除了使用函数外,我们还可以通过排序功能来计算名次顺序。

4.1 使用排序功能

1. 选择包含数据的列。

2. 点击“数据”选项卡。

3. 在“排序与筛选”组中,点击“排序”。

4. 在排序对话框中,选择排序依据的列,设置排序顺序(升序或降序)。

5. 点击“添加条件”,为并列名次设置相同的排序依据和顺序。

6. 点击“确定”完成排序。

排序后,Excel会自动在数据旁边添加一个“”符号,表示名次。

相关问答

1. 如何处理并列排名?

答:使用RANK.EQ函数可以正确处理并列排名的情况。

2. RANK和RANK.AVG函数有什么区别?

答:RANK函数在并列排名时,会返回错误的排名;而RANK.AVG函数会返回正确的平均排名。

3. 如何在Excel中快速计算排名?

答:可以使用RANK、RANK.AVG或RANK.EQ函数,或者通过排序功能来快速计算排名。

4. 排名函数对数据量有限制吗?

答:没有限制,RANK、RANK.AVG和RANK.EQ函数可以处理任意大小的数据集。

通过以上方法,我们可以在Excel中轻松地计算排名和名次顺序,为数据分析和决策提供有力支持。


参考内容:https://game.yqkyqc.cn/soft/184.html